R271 OEF is a 1997 Peugeot Auto-sleepers in White with a 2,446c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 26 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.1%.
Across all 1997 Peugeot Auto-sleepers models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.3% with a typical mileage of 49,516 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Peugeot Auto-sleepers f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 29 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R271 OEF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ot Auto-sleepers typ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 29 years old, this Peugeot Auto-sleepers is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
